    I went to the Southport Pontins about 6 or 7 years ago. I went with my niece who was a single mum with 2 kids and she wanted a bit of help with them and a bit of adult company.


    I have to say that the apartment was vile, we asked to move but was told no other unit was available. The entertainment was dire and your feet stuck to floor as you were walking between the bar and your table.
    However, the high point was the one morning we actually had breakfast there. You had to queue for ages to get to the breakfast bar all the time squeezing between empty tables cluttered with dirty plates and when you finally got to the breakfast bar the poster said you could have a choice from eggs, bacon, sausage, mushrooms, beans, tomatoes and toast.
    Unfortunately not at the same time. We got sausage and beans but every other tray was empty. One guy said his bacon and sausage had gone cold whilst he was stood waiting for a fried egg.
    The kitchen couldn't keep up with the demand and once you got your food there was nowhere to sit that wasn't already cluttered and filthy.

    The chalets were built in squares with a green in the middle which the balcony walkway overlooked. It was like watching the Jeremy Kyle show live every day. The cream of society at its best, dragging their plastic chairs outside and effing and blinding at the kids.

    Never again, the place should be condemned.
